MANILA, Philippines — Public Works and Highways Secretary Vince Dizon on Wednesday asked the Department of Justice to issue an immigration lookout bulletin against (ILBO) some DPWH officials and contractors involved in ghost and anomalous flood control projects.
The request also covered spouses Cezarah Discaya and Pacifico Discaya of Alpha & Omega General Contractor and Development Corporation and several private individuals.
In his letter-request, Dizon furnished Justice Secretary Jesus Crispin Remulla the names of 26 DPWH officials and private individuals.
